Airline Pilot Copilot Or Flight Engineer salary in Canada

Average Yearly Salary of Airline Pilot Copilot Or Flight Engineer in Canada is approximately 119,764 CAD (119,892 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.

What does Airline Pilot Copilot Or Flight Engineer do?

occupation personasAn airline pilot, copilot, or flight engineer is responsible for safely operating an aircraft during flight. They are highly skilled professionals who undergo extensive training and must possess excellent knowledge of aviation regulations, navigation techniques, and emergency procedures. The pilot is in command of the aircraft and makes critical decisions regarding takeoff, landing, and any potential emergencies. The copilot assists the pilot in these duties and shares the responsibility for the safety of passengers and crew. The flight engineer is responsible for monitoring and maintaining the aircraft's systems, including engines, fuel, and electrical systems.

Salary increase per years of experience

Based on data available the salary increase per years of experience is as following

    0 years (beginner) equals base salary
    1 to 5 years of experience yields up arrow+12% salary increase
    6 to 10 years of experience yields up arrow+25% salary increase
    11 to 15 years of experience yields up arrow+16% salary increase
    16 to 25 years of experience yields up arrow+9% salary increase
    more than 25 years of experience yields up arrow+10% salary increase
NOTE: Details based on limited set of data. Percentages may vary.
